11 PIPING OF BOILER TO SYSTEM
Check all applicable local heating, plumbing and building safety codes before proceeding.
Be sure to provide unions and gate valves at inlet and outlet to boiler so that it can be easily isolated for
service.
This boiler is of a low mass design, which provides for instant heat transfer. Special attention to water low
rates will ensure that temperature rise does not exceed 35°F (19.4°C). The following Table is provided as
a guide.
For application in areas known to have hard water conditions, contact factory for recommendations.
Table 5: Flow and Pressure Drop at a Given Temperature Rise
Head Loss and Flow Vs Temperature Rise
10 °F 20 °F 30 °F
Model
USGPM
P ft. USGPM
P ft. USGPM
P ft.
60 10.2 0.03 5.1 0.01 3.4 0.005
100 17.0 0.07 8.5 0.02 5.7 0.010
150 25.5 0.20 12.8 0.04 8.5 0.030
200 34.0 0.40 17.0 0.08 11.3 0.050
250 42.5 0.65 21.3 0.16 14.2 0.100
300 51.0 1.50 25.5 0.49 17.0 0.190
400 68.0 2.00 34.0 0.55 22.7 0.260
500 85.0 3.00 42.5 0.76 28.3 0.390
600 102.0 4.30 51.0 1.15 34.0 0.550
